The transgender community has long been a driving force within the broader LGBTQ+ movement, often leading the charge for equal rights and visibility. While the movement has seen significant progress, transgender individuals continue to face unique challenges—ranging from systemic discrimination in healthcare to disproportionate rates of violence.
